Details:
This leadership position in the Water Utilities Department oversees the Water Distribution and Sewer Collection Activities in the City of Allegan.
Responsibilities include, but are not limited to: Managing and directing the operation and maintenance of the water distribution system and sanitary sewer collection system and supervising staff to meet all State and Federal regulatory criteria. Supervising, planning, coordinating, and participating in the installation, maintenance and repair of water distribution systems and meters, as well as sewage conveyance systems. Plans and coordinates work schedules of the water distribution/sewer collection maintenance employees and prioritizes projects.
Qualifications:
• A high school diploma supplemented by additional formal education in construction techniques and the skilled trades.
• Five or more years in water distribution system maintenance and sanitary sewer collection system maintenance with some supervisory experience.
• State of Michigan S-2 Water Certification or willingness to acquire certification within a reasonable timeframe.
• A Michigan class “B” Commercial Driver’s License (CDL) with the endorsements appropriate for the City’s fleet, or the ability to obtain one upon hire.
• Knowledge of the principles, practices and regulations governing the distribution of potable water.
• Knowledge of the safety practices, issues, tools, equipment, methods, and materials utilized in water distribution and sanitary sewer collection, and skill in applying them to regular and emergency projects.
• Knowledge of water and sewer main construction, repair and maintenance.
• Skill in evaluating the conditions of underground pipes and the ability to determine the pressure requirements of a water distribution system.
• Skill in training, supervising and evaluating the work of others.
• Skill in maintaining accurate and thorough reports and records.
• Skill in prioritizing and leading a wide range of utility repairs.
• Skill in building and maintaining effective working relationships with public officials, contractors, business and property owners, various professionals, community groups and the general public.
• Ability to read and maintain records and maps of utility mains, valves and service lines.
• Ability to communicate effectively and present ideas orally and in writing.
